Brief description:
Print, 'Graves of (?)Ejected Ministers Oakington Camb' by Miss Cecilia Lucy Brightwell (1811 - 1875), etching on paper, undated; bottom left centre foreground 'CLB Feby.1847'; bottom right 'Graves of (?)ejcted Ministers Oakington Camb'; in pencil on mount 'C.L. Brightwell At Oakington - Cambridgeshire (From Nature)'; in pencil on mount 'Oakington Cam - from Nature'
